Preschool: Getting Your Child Ready
for Kindergarten
From birth to kindergarten, children grow up so
quickly. Baby coos turn into syllables, which
become words, and the next thing you know you
have a preschooler speaking in full
sentences! Suddenly your child can count and sing
their alphabet and even draw a letter or two. All
these emerging skills you see in your preschooler
are building blocks for what they’ll need to know
when they go to kindergarten. Some of it, they
seem to pick up by osmosis; repeating everything
they hear and talking about everything they see.
Other skills, you have shown them,
they’ve seen in books, or they’ve
learned from their favorite show. But,
after all that they’ve learned
from looking and listening, there are
still some skills that have to be taught,
and that’s where a great preschool
comes in! By partnering
with the surrounding school
districts, preschools can make sure that
children who graduate from their
program are armed with all the skills
they need necessary for their success.
Isn’t it exciting to hear your
preschooler count for the first
time? And how amazing is it to
hear them singing the alphabet
song all around the
house? It’s always incredible to
hear all the things your child is
learning, and they are so
excited and proud to show off
their new skills! But did you
know that counting
and learning their ABC’s
are actually pre-math and pre-
reading skills?
Soon they’ll be counting objects, recognizing
letters, and trying to write! Preschoolers start off
with these basic skills and build on them to learn
everything they need to go off to kindergarten. By
the time they leave preschool, they should be
writing their first name, identifying letters and
knowing what sounds they each make, rhyming
words, and so, so much more! It’s such an exciting
time and they learn so quickly.
But kindergarten readiness doesn’t
stop at academics. Appropriate
problem solving and social skills are
essential to your child’s
success. Whether it’s keeping their
hands to themselves, sitting quietly
for a short period of time, or using
the bathroom independently, there
are many skills that your child learns
in a preschool setting that will help
them transition easily into the
structure of a kindergarten classroom.
There’s a range of “typical” development for
children, and it can vary quite a bit. That’s the
great thing about having a good preschool! Your
child has teachers who are trained to know when
children are lagging behind, and they have the skills
to help them learn what they need! Best of all, in
a preschool setting, it should still be taught in a fun
and engaging way that will keep your child focused
and confident. A great preschool can get your
child ready for kindergarten, and lay the
foundation for a lifetime love of learning!
